POSITION OVERVIEW

Located along the Space Coast in Melbourne, Florida, the Brevard Zoo is an AZA-accredited facility with a diverse collection of over 900 animals representing nearly 200 species. It is also home to the Sea Turtle Healing Center for rehabilitation of wild marine turtles. Brevard Zoo is well-known for its strong conservation ethic and unique attractions, such as kayaking through the Africa area, giraffe feeding, and rhinoceros and various other animal encounters. The Events Coordinator is responsible for overseeing event venues and supporting the planning and execution of both private and internal events at the Zoo. This position serves as the primary point of contact for client inquiries, manages all logistics from initial booking through event completion, and acts as the on-site venue coordinator to ensure a seamless experience for guests and staff alike. This role requires a detail-oriented, self-motivated individual who thrives in a fast-paced environment that can balance independent work with strong collaboration across teams. The Events Coordinator handles a variety of responsibilities including coordinating schedules, communicating with vendors, developing floor plans and timelines, and solving problems as they arise. Excellent communication skills, a high level of customer service, and a creative, solutions-driven mindset are essential. The ideal candidate is a strong team player who takes pride in delivering polished, professional events that align with the Zoo’s mission and high standards.
